procps doesn't show some processes that ProcessExplorer can see


In an Emacs shell buffer, I'm running Maven, which runs some PaxExam
integration tests, which run instances of karaf, which is a Java
process.

When this is running, I can see the java processes in SysInternal's
ProcessExplorer.

If I open a mintty, whether run as an admin or not, and run "procps
-wwFAH" it doesn't show those java processes. I can see the java
process running Maven, but not the subprocesses.

Why might that be?
